基于图像分析技术的烤烟叶片含氮量诊断模型

摘    要:为了给叶片颜色特征参数与全氮的预测模型研究提供理论依据,利用图像处理技术提取生长关键期烟叶的颜色特征参数RGB,同时测定叶片全氮,采用线性拟合和多元回归分析方法,建立了烤烟旺长期叶片全氮含量估算模型,并对其精度进行了评价和验证。结果表明:RGB颜色系统的G、B可以作为叶片全氮含量估算的主要颜色特征参数,全氮含量的预测值与实测值的决定系数为R2=0.649(P〈0.01);直线斜率为1.022 9,接近1,模型精度高,预测可靠。进而为烟株氮素快速诊断提供理论基础。
